Finding the Average Rate of Change of a Function

To find the average rate of change, we divide the change in the output value by the change in the input value. The Greek letterΔ (delta) signifies the change in a quantity; we read the ratio as “delta-y over delta-x” or “the change iny divided by the change inx.
